![Kako vratiti postavke vatrozida na zadane u sustavu Windows 11](/f/5937604c61009608e58cf3db58fe9b2c.jpg?width=100&height=100)
Kutni je besplatni okvir za razvoj front-end aplikacija otvorenog koda temeljen na TypeScriptu koji se široko koristi za izradu izvornih mobilnih aplikacija i kreiranje aplikacija instaliranih na stolnom računalu za Linux, Windows i macOS.
Ako razvijete i pokrenuti Angular aplikacije, možda bi bilo dobro omogućiti uređivanje dokumenata i suradnju u stvarnom vremenu unutar vaše usluge integracijom ONLYOFFICE Dokumenti (ONLYOFFICE poslužitelj dokumenata). Takva integracija moguća je zahvaljujući jedinstvenoj komponenti koju su za Angular framework razvili programeri ONLYOFFICE.
Kada je integrirana, komponenta vam omogućuje instaliranje SAMOURED mrežne uređivače i testirajte njihovu izvedbu unutar svog Angular okruženja. Evo kako to možete učiniti.
ONLYOFFICE Dokumenti je web-bazirani uredski paket koji vam omogućuje rad s tekstualnim dokumentima, proračunskim tablicama, prezentacijama, obrasci koji se mogu ispuniti, i PDF datoteke u vašem web pregledniku.
Rješenje je otvorenog koda i zahtijeva lokalnu implementaciju na lokalnom poslužitelju. Na primjer, može biti
instaliran na Debianu i Ubuntuu ili druge distribucije temeljene na Linuxu.ONLYOFFICE Dokumenti nudi korisničko sučelje i kompletan skup značajki tako da možete jednostavno otvarati i uređivati tekstualne dokumente, proračunske tablice, prezentacije i obrasce bilo koje složenosti koji se mogu ispuniti. Paket je potpuno kompatibilan s Microsoft Word, Excel i PowerPoint datotekama i podržava druge popularne formate, uključujući ODF.
Možete koristiti SAMOURED apartman unutar ONLYOFFICE radni prostor, platformu otvorenog koda za kolaborativni rad i upravljanje timom, ili je integrirajte s drugom web aplikacijom ili platformom.
Na primjer, možete integrirati ONLYOFFICE Dokumenti s Nextcloud, Moodle, Confluence, ownCloud, WordPress, Seafile, SharePoint, Alfresco, Redmine i tako dalje. Ukupan broj dostupnih integracija veći je od 30.
Za ONLYOFFICE Dokumenti, postoji besplatna desktop aplikacija za Windows, Linux i macOS, koja vam omogućuje izvanmrežni rad s dokumentima te besplatne mobilne aplikacije za Android i iOS.
ONLYOFFICE Dokumenti pruža otvorene API i kompatibilan je s WOPI protokol, tako da programeri softvera mogu jednostavno ugraditi paket u svoje softverske alate. Za tu svrhu postoji posebna verzija tzv ONLYOFFICE Docs Developer Edition.
Prije svega, trebate imati ONLYOFFICE Dokumenti (ONLYOFFICE poslužitelj dokumenata) instaliran na vašem poslužitelju. Možete ga dobiti od GitHub koristeći odgovarajuće upute za instalaciju.
The ONLYOFFICE komponenta za okvir Angular dostupan je u npm registru. Zato ga trebate instalirati iz npm ovom naredbom:
$ npm install --save @onlyoffice/document-editor-angular.
Instalacija komponente pomoću pređa također je moguće. Samo pokrenite ovu naredbu:
$ yarn add @onlyoffice/document-editor-angular.
Nakon uspješne instalacije morate izvršiti uvoz Modul uređivača dokumenta:
import { NgModule } from '@angular/core'; import { DocumentEditorModule } iz "@onlyoffice/document-editor-angular"; @NgModule({ deklaracije: [AppComponent], uvozi: [DocumentEditorAngularModule], bootstrap: [AppComponent] }) izvoz klase AppModule { }
Nakon toga trebate definirati sljedeće opcije u svojoj potrošnoj komponenti:
@Komponenta({...}) export class ExampleComponent { config: IConfig = { document: { "fileType": "docx", "key": "Khirz6zTPdfd7", "title": "Primjer dokumenta Title.docx", "url": " https://example.com/url-to-example-document.docx" }, documentType: "word", editorConfig: { "callbackUrl": " https://example.com/url-to-callback.ashx" }, } onDocumentReady = (event) => { console.log("Dokument je učitan"); }; }
Sljedeći korak je korištenje uređivač dokumenata komponenta s opcijama u vašem predlošku:
Potpuni opis svih dostupnih opcija dostupan je na dokument-uređivač-kutni.
Zatim instalirajte sve potrebne ovisnosti projekta:
$ npm instalacija.
Sljedeći korak je izrada samog projekta:
$ cd ./projekti. $ ng build @onlyoffice/document-editor-angular.
Napravite projektni paket:
$ cd ./dist/onlyoffice/document-editor-angular. $ npm paket.
Na kraju testirajte ONLYOFFICE komponentu:
$ cd ./projekti. $ ng test @onlyoffice/document-editor-angular.
To je to! Sada možete vidjeti kako ONLYOFFICE Dokumenti radi unutar vašeg Kutni aplikacija